Job Title: Test Engineer – Automotive / Embedded Systems

Location: Raymond, Ohio

Client: Honda

Job Summary:

We are seeking a skilled Test Engineer with strong experience in automotive and embedded system validation. The ideal candidate will have hands-on expertise in test planning, execution, data analysis, and validation of components/systems to ensure compliance with design, performance, and regulatory requirements.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Apply engineering principles and analytical tools to develop detailed test plans and procedures for validating design parts and components.
  • Execute functional, performance, and compliance testing to ensure products meet design acceptance criteria and internal/external standards.
  • Design and configure test setups, create test specifications, and manage test schedules.
  • Conduct moderately complex testing activities, ensuring accuracy, completeness, and repeatability of results.
  • Document, analyze, and summarize test results, providing clear technical reports and presentations.
  • Identify design issues, perform root cause analysis, and recommend corrective actions or design improvements.
  • Collaborate with engineering teams to interpret test outcomes and support product development decisions.
  • Determine whether additional testing is required based on results and findings.

Required Skills &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ering (ME), Electrical Engineering (EE), or related field.
  • Minimum 5+ years of experience in test engineering or related validation roles.
  • Strong experience in automotive testing, software validation, or embedded systems testing.
  • Hands-on experience with tools such as:
  • INCA
  • CANalyzer
  • CANoe
  • Proficiency in programming languages: C, C++, C#, and Python.
  • Experience with microcontroller I/O programming and control logic.
  • Strong knowledge of software testing and calibration processes.
  • Ability to analyze test data and predict system performance/failure behavior.
  • Strong communication skills for technical reporting and presentations.

Preferred Attributes:

  • Experience in automotive ECU testing or embedded validation environments.
  • Strong debugging and troubleshooting skills.
  • Ability to work independently as well as in cross-functional teams.
